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Gerät bringt nach kurzer Zeit Fehlermeldungen und wird deaktiviert #201

Open
patricknitsch opened this issue Mar 17, 2024 · 16 comments
Open
Assignees
Labels
bug Something isn't working

Comments

@patricknitsch
Copy link

Hi Dutchman,

ich habe ein Problem mit einem Gerät, das nach einer Zeit folgende Fehlermeldung auswirft:

ESPHome client 192.168.20.60 Error: Bad format. Expected 1 at the begin

Der Fehler tritt ständig auf. Das Gerät ist dann nach einer Zeit nicht mehr erreichbar. Nach Neustart des Adapters wird das Gerät wieder angenommen und funktioniert für eine Zeit.

In HomeAssistant funktioniert das Gerät ohne Probleme.

Ich habe die aktuellste Beta des Adapters installiert.

Hast du eine Idee, was dieser Fehler aussagt und was diesen Fehler auslöst?

@patricknitsch patricknitsch added the bug Something isn't working label Mar 17, 2024
@SimonFischer04
Copy link
Contributor

Hi,

Der Fehler allein bringt leider nicht sehr viel. Könnt das vielleicht was ähnliches sein wie hier?: #155?

Steht wirklich nicht mehr im Log?
reproduzierbares yaml wär auch nett

@patricknitsch
Copy link
Author

Hi,

nein mit der Encryption hat es nichts zu tun.

In ESPHome sehe ich folgende Meldung:

19:29:06][W][api.connection:142]: : Sending keepalive failed 10 time(s), will retry in 1000 ms

Anscheinend reißt die Verbindung ab.

Das sind die Meldungen in IO Broker:

image

Yaml kann ich dir gerne geben, sollte aber nicht das Problem sein. Der Code ist für 12 Heizungen identisch. Nur bei dieser gibt es diese Probleme......

Wie gesagt, in Home Assistant habe ich mit dem Gerät keine Verbindungsprobleme.

@SimonFischer04
Copy link
Contributor

Das sind die Meldungen in IO Broker:

Thx, 2. Nachricht hier schon deutlich nützlicher

nein mit der Encryption hat es nichts zu tun.

Wär ich mir nicht so sicher: twocolors/esphome-native-api#12, da gings um encryption und da war auch was mit "Unknown protocol selected by server ", nur halt 205/213 und nicht 220

probier mal pls mit legacy "api: password:"

Welche dashboard version? Ist das Gerät bei dems nicht geht neu? Ich vermute mal wahrscheinlich irgendein esphome update, dass Kompatibilität mit der "@2colors/esphome-native-api" library zerstört hat.

@patricknitsch
Copy link
Author

Also ESPHome ist Version 2024.2.2.
IOBroker ESPHome ist v0.5.0-beta.10.

Das Gerät ist das neuste von allen. Ich probiere das mal mit dem Api:Password aus und berichte.

@SimonFischer04
Copy link
Contributor

Also ESPHome ist Version 2024.2.2. IOBroker ESPHome ist v0.5.0-beta.10.

Das Gerät ist das neuste von allen. Ich probiere das mal mit dem Api:Password aus und berichte.

sonst mal bei einem was geht schauen welche version das hat (müsst ja anzeigen das update verfügbar => siehst version):
image

und dann dashboard auf die version downgraden und neu flashen probiern

@patricknitsch
Copy link
Author

Anscheinend hast du mit deiner Idee auf Legacy umzusteigen, den Nagel auf den Kopf getroffen.
Seit ich das Gerät umgestellt habe keine Fehlermeldung mehr. Scheinbar hat es wirklich etwas zerschossen. Ist zwar komisch, dass es nur dieses Gerät ist(Tuya Protokoll sollte doch eigentlich gleich sein?), aber bis jetzt funktioniert es.

@SimonFischer04
Copy link
Contributor

Anscheinend hast du mit deiner Idee auf Legacy umzusteigen, den Nagel auf den Kopf getroffen. Seit ich das Gerät umgestellt habe keine Fehlermeldung mehr. Scheinbar hat es wirklich etwas zerschossen. Ist zwar komisch, dass es nur dieses Gerät ist(Tuya Protokoll sollte doch eigentlich gleich sein?), aber bis jetzt funktioniert es.

Wie gesagt, vermute die anderen sind noch auf einem älteren firmware stand, oder hast du alle geupdated?

@patricknitsch
Copy link
Author

Alle Geräte sind auf dem Stand 2023.12.5. Außer dem Gerät jetzt, das ist auf 2024.2.2. Ich werde jetzt aber mal alle updaten und prüfen, ob die anderen Geräte auch Probleme verursachen

@patricknitsch
Copy link
Author

Alles Geräte sind auf dem aktuellsten Stand seit gestern Abend. Probleme hatte ich seitdem mit keinem Gerät. Es betrifft also nur das eine Gerät in Kombination mit API encryption. Mit legacy bisher keine Auffälligkeiten.

@SimonFischer04
Copy link
Contributor

Hm, interessant. Aber solangs mit workaround mal funktioniert würd ich sagen ists mal nicht so schlimm.
Hoff das ich bald mal wieder Zeit find für den Adapter. Hab noch einige Verbesserungsideen / fixes, dann werd ich da auch nochmal rumprobieren.

@patricknitsch
Copy link
Author

Ja funktioniert so erstmal. Auf jeden Fall konnte das Problem schon mal eingegrenzt werden.

Danke für deine Zeit!

@patricknitsch
Copy link
Author

Also gelegentlich tritt der Fehler bei dem Gerät trotzdem noch auf. Kann ich dann mit einem Neustart des Adapter lösen.

Ist Dutchman bei dem Adapter noch aktiv?

@SimonFischer04
Copy link
Contributor

Also gelegentlich tritt der Fehler bei dem Gerät trotzdem noch auf. Kann ich dann mit einem Neustart des Adapter lösen.

hm, komisch

Ist Dutchman bei dem Adapter noch aktiv?

der ist in letzter Zeit irgendwie generell nicht aktiv

@DutchmanNL
Copy link
Contributor

Also gelegentlich tritt der Fehler bei dem Gerät trotzdem noch auf. Kann ich dann mit einem Neustart des Adapter lösen.

Ist Dutchman bei dem Adapter noch aktiv?

der ist in letzter Zeit irgendwie generell nicht aktiv

tut mir leid es gab da private ein par schwierige Sachen...

anyway, welcher Fehler ist jetzt noch genau übrig welche indientel auftritt ?

@patricknitsch
Copy link
Author

Tut mir leid zu hören. Hoffe, es hat sich alles geklärt

Schau mal den ersten Post. Der Fehler tritt sporadisch auf. Betrifft aber nur ein Gerät. Es arbeiten aber alle Geräte mit dem Tuya Protokoll.

Nach einem Neustart des Adapters ist der Fehler wieder eine Zeit lang weg.

@DutchmanNL
Copy link
Contributor

Tut mir leid zu hören. Hoffe, es hat sich alles geklärt

soweit wie es geht ja aber das leben hat halt immer ein par Überraschungen, danke dir !

"ESPHome client 192.168.20.60 Error: Bad format. Expected 1 at the begin"

"In HomeAssistant funktioniert das Gerät ohne Probleme."

ok das hilft danke ! den bedeutet das es nicht am adapter lieft sonder an der lib die Verbindung mit ESPHome aufbaut.
oder einfacher gesagt, da ist was him Hintergrund was ich nicht programmiert hab aber benutze wo die Meldung her kommt.

werde mich mal schlau machen ob der Entwickler dieser lib das problem kennt bzw ein Lösung hat/es bekannt ist

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

No branches or pull requests

3 participants